> Can anyone please tell me what exactly is a MLMA protocol?
If I remember my protocol history correctly,
MLMA is one (IBM's) name for, or version of, a media access
protocol that is based on requesters simultaneously emitting
a code (often their ID) one bit at a time on a "wired "OR" bus
so that a "low" bit overides a "high" one; the requesters who
see that the bus is different from what they are putting on it then
drop off and the remaining requesters put the next sequential
bit out. After N bits, there will be only one requester left. Many
versions of this protocol exist and (too) many have been patented.
